LDCM clear counters

Main menu/Reset/Reset counters/LDCMCommunication/LDCMX
Activating Reset of LDCM counters sets the counter concerned to zero. A reset can
be performed by affirmation in the dialog box. This is done by pressing the E key
when YES is highlighted.

Function for energy calculation and demand handling ETPMMTR

Main menuReset/Reset counters/ThreePhEnergMeas(MMTR)/ETP
Resetting accumulated energy values and the maximum demand values.

Tap changer control and supervision TCMYLTC, TCLYLTC

Main menu/Reset/Reset counters/TransformerTapControl(YLTC,84)/TCM
Main menu/Reset/Reset counters/TransformerTapControl(YLTC,84)/TCL
Resetting the counter for number of tap changer operations and the contact life
counter.

Reset disturbances and event list DRPRDRE

Disturbances are reset under Reset menu in the HMI tree.
Main menu/Reset/Reset disturbances
The internal event list is reset under Reset menu in HMI tree.
Main menu/Reset/Reset internal eventlist

Reset LEDs

Start and trip LEDs

By activating this reset, the colored LEDs above the LCD, if they are latched, will
be reset.
Main menu/Reset/Reset LEDs/Start and trip LEDs
In the dialog box that appears, choose YES to reset.
